What is MetaShape
MetaShape is photogrammetry software used to process overlapping images into 3D models, point clouds, orthomosaics, and digital elevation products. It is used by surveyors, GIS and mapping teams, engineering firms, and researchers for drone, terrestrial, and close-range capture workflows. The product is typically deployed as a desktop application and supports both interactive processing and batch-style automation for repeatable projects.
End-to-end photogrammetry workflow
The product supports common photogrammetry steps from image alignment through dense reconstruction and surface/texture generation. It outputs standard deliverables such as point clouds, meshes, orthomosaics, and elevation models used in mapping and inspection workflows. This reduces the need to move data across multiple tools for core reconstruction tasks.
Automation and batch processing
MetaShape supports scripted or batch processing to run consistent pipelines across many datasets. This is useful for service providers and internal teams that need repeatable processing parameters and reduced manual effort. Automation can also help standardize outputs for QA and downstream GIS/CAD integration.
Broad capture scenario support
The software is used across drone, terrestrial, and close-range image sets, which helps teams consolidate tooling across different project types. It can fit use cases ranging from topographic mapping to object digitization and documentation. This flexibility is valuable when organizations handle varied sensor setups and scene scales.
Compute-intensive processing requirements
Dense reconstruction and high-resolution outputs can require substantial CPU/GPU resources, RAM, and storage. Processing times can become significant on large projects without workstation-class hardware. Teams may need to plan for dedicated machines or scaled infrastructure to meet turnaround expectations.
Workflow complexity for new users
Photogrammetry parameter choices (alignment settings, depth filtering, ground control handling, and output resolution) can materially affect accuracy and completeness. New users often need training and internal standards to achieve consistent results. This can slow initial adoption compared with more guided, tightly constrained workflows.

Plan & Pricing
| Plan | Price | Key features & notes |
|---|---|---|
| Standard Edition | $179 (node-locked, one-time) | Perpetual/node-locked license for hobbyists/3D artists; basic photogrammetry features; can be upgraded to Professional. |
| Professional Edition | $3,499 (node-locked, one-time) | Perpetual/node-locked (also floating licenses via resellers); advanced features for surveying/GIS (GCPs, georeferencing, DEM/orthomosaics), Python scripting, network processing; includes support/updates policies as stated by vendor. |
Service Provider / SaaS (official Service Provider License) — usage-based options (from vendor's SaaS page):
Pricing model: Pay-as-you-go (machine-hours) and Annual Renting options available Pay-per-use examples: 100 hrs/month – $1.559 per hour → $155.90/month (minimal monthly invoice); price per hour decreases with higher monthly usage (examples listed by vendor). Annual renting examples (per license): 1 license – $6,736/year; volume discounts available for packages (vendor lists per-license and package prices).
